Bio

My name is Taylor Roney and I am a certified K–12 mathematics teacher with over five years of experience in teaching and I am so excited to get to know you and your student! Throughout my career, I’ve taught everything from middle school math to AP Calculus, along with computer science and applied STEM courses. My teaching philosophy centers on relationships, communication, and confidence-building. I use a clear “I do, we do, you do” approach that helps students feel supported while gradually taking ownership of their learning. I believe math understanding grows through collaboration and patience, especially for students who have struggled in the past. Not only can I help students go deeper into the theories of math, but I also aim to make math understandable for all. I enjoy helping learners reach those “light bulb” moments and realize they are capable of understanding math.

Teacher Specialization

I hold a Master of Arts in Teaching and a Bachelor’s degree in Mathematics with a minor in Computer Science. I have taught middle and high school mathematics including 6–8 math, Algebra I, Geometry, Algebra II, Honors math, and AP Calculus AB and BC. In addition to mathematics, I have taught computer science courses such as Python, HTML, JavaScript, block coding, and introductory programming, as well as coding drones. My tutoring experience spans over ten years and includes peer tutoring at the high school level, university tutoring from arithmetic through Calculus II, and online tutoring for the Western Tutoring Consortium. I served as a lead math tutor at Eastern Oregon University, supporting students in both in-person and virtual settings, and my recorded tutoring sessions continue to be used as training resources for future tutors. I have also provided targeted academic support for underprivileged and first-generation college students through the TRiO program.
